Albendazole is a benzimidazole derivative typically used as a comprehensive antiparasitic belonging to the anthelminthic group and works by disrupting microtubule formation. Microtubule disruption diminishes glucose transport which increases glycogen catabolism. Eventually, this net loss of energy results in tissue death.
The resulting tissue death caused by microtubule formation is a sought after mechanism in oncology research. In vitro research of albendazole on HNSCC (head and neck squamous cancer cells) had shown cell cycle arrest in G2/M stage, resulting in apoptosis. Disruption of microtubule formation also prevented malignant cell migration.

Artesunate is a synthetic compound that is highly employed for its anti-malarial capabilities and is currently studied for its applications in oncology research and surgical procedures. In anti-malarial studies, it has been shown to disrupt EXP1 activity, which is a glutathione transferase responsible for cell detoxification in Plasmodium falciparum. Artesunate activity has been shown to be enhanced when co-administered with amodiaquine HCl.
In oncology research, Artesunate is used to arrest cancer growth in the G2/M phase and upregulate proteins p21 and Beclin1. These proteins are mainly related to apoptosis with p21 being a regulator of the process and Beclin1 playing a role in cell death by autophagy. Artesunate has also been shown to form an endoperoxide bridge which generates carbon radicals that dismantle the cell. However, the observed radical formation is dose and time dependent.
Artesunate has been shown to provide organ damage reduction in rats exposed to hemorrhagic shock. Administration of ART occurred after resuscitation and did not function as a preventative. Artesunate operates by decreasing cell apoptosis through protein kinase B (PKB) stimulation and glycogen synthase kinase inhibition. Cell survival is also enhanced by nuclear factor kappa B (NfkB) suppression, diminishing proinflammatory cytokine synthesis.

Bithionol is an anti-parasitic compound used for oncology research and molecular biology research. It induces apoptosis in cancerous cells occurs through activating proteolytic caspases. These caspases inactivate PARP-1(Poly [ADP-ribose] polymerase 1) which triggers an intrinsic pathway for apoptosis. Intrinsic apoptotic pathways result in compromising mitochondria and in this case by decreasing transmembrane potential. Reactive oxygen species then accumulate and rupture the mitochondria, releasing cytochrome c an apoptotic inducer.
Bithionol has been used to better understand enzyme allosteric regulation and the mechanism of soluble adenylyl cyclase inhibition, a bicarbonate sensor. Bithionol has been shown to occupy the bicarbonate binding site on soluble adenylyl cyclase. It has also been utilized in research to elucidate the role of mitochondrial potassium channels in preventing ischemia reperfusion injuries in mice.

Dimethylcarbamazine citrate salt (DEC) is an antiparasitic piperazine derivative that has been used against Wuchereria bancrofti. It is a stable compound in salt form and has been used to research antimalarial resistances in W. bancrofti. DEC inhibits arachidonic acid synthesis, which is a key component for a protective sheath formed by pre-larval W. bancrofti called microfilaria.

Dimetridazole is a nitroimidazole antibiotic useful against protozoa and bacteria. It has shown great efficacy against Campylobacter species. Dimetridazole has been useful in studying nitroimidazole mechanisms and is slightly soluble.

Fipronil is a phenylpyrazole derivative that is used as an insecticide in agriculture for its neurotoxic effects. It is researched for environmental impact on aquatic and non-pest insect communities. Fipronil has been shown to have neurotoxic effects by inhibiting γ-aminobutyric acid (GABA) receptors on chloride channels. Inhibition of these channels hyperstimulates neurons and results with insect death. It has also been shown that fipronil has a high affinity for invertebrate GABA receptors and low affinity for vertebrate receptors.

Flubendazole is a benzimidazole compound that is used as an antiparasitic and anti-cancer agent. It has been shown to be an effective anthelminthic chemical by inhibiting tubulin synthesis and disrupting cytoskeleton formation. Flubendazole has also been shown in vivo to be a strong anti-cancer compound by the same mechanism and is potent toward vinblastine resistant cell lines.
Tubulin is vital protein component that provides the structural shape of cells as well as being integral to replication. Halting tubulin formation ruins the structural integrity and dysregulates cytosolic equilibrium. Tubulin inhibition also effects the subfamilies α-tubulin and β-tubulin which facilitate chromosomal migration during cellular replication.

Furazolidone is a nitrofuran derivative antibiotic with antiprotozoal and antibacterial activity. It targets a wide variety of bacteria, including those responsible for gastrointestinal infections. It has also been used as a DNA cross-linking agent.
Furazolidone binds bacterial DNA, inhibiting monoamine oxidase (MAO). It induces cross-links leading to an increased rate of mutation or halted DNA replication.
